Foundation Repair Cost in Mason


Depending on the current problems and the exact underlying issue, what is needed for your foundation might vary.

Not every company that does basement repair also does waterproofing, but this measure is often necessary and goes a long way towards mitigating future problems. A waterproofing contractor will identify the source of the issue and come up with possible ways to fix it. Simple solutions could involve rerouting a gutter system, while more thorough solutions might necessitate waterproofing the entire basement or foundation. Interior waterproofing can involve the use of devices like drains or sump pumps. Exterior waterproofing tends to cost more but be more effective, and can involve things like rubber foundation coating or landscape work. The final price is highly dependent on the size of your basement or foundation and the type of work that is done. Foundation or basement waterproofing in Mason can range in the thousands of dollars, even over $10,000 if the repairs are extensive.

Some other kinds of foundation repair are:

  • Stabilization: If some of the walls in your house have started bowing, your foundation repair company can repair them by installing carbon fiber or steel reinforcement strips. Stabilization strips are generally a few hundred dollars apiece, depending on the type of material needed.
  • Piering / Underpinning / Leveling: The process of leveling a foundation can cost more than other types of repairs, but it is often worth it when it comes to avoiding future problems. Piering or underpinning involves installing additional supports (usually concrete pillars, or piers) under a foundation to level and support it. You may spend several thousand dollars per pillar.
  • Leak Repair: The total cost of leak repair can be highly variable depending on precisely what needs to be done. Leaks are often a symptom of a bigger problem, and your Mason foundation repair company might recommend a more involved process like waterproofing to address the underlying cause.
  • Crack Repair: The size of the crack in your foundation will influence the cost of repairs — the majority of foundation crack repairs cost a few hundred dollars. Your foundation repair expert will probably fill small cracks with polyurethane foam or epoxy and big ones with concrete.

Signs Your Foundation is in Need of Repair


It can be hard to determine on your own if you need to hire someone for foundation repairs. However, there are some signs you may notice that let you know there is a need for professional help. Signs that you ought to contact your local Mason foundation repair professional include:

  • Walls that lean inwards at the top
  • Cracked driveways
  • Cracks in foundation walls or flooring
  • Uneven basement floors
  • Water in your basement
  • Shifted, skewed, or tight doorframes or window frames Visibly damaged or crumbling foundation
Some signs that your Mason home might require basement or foundation waterproofing are:
  • White powder, spots, or other signs of fungus
  • Bowing or buckling walls
  • Visible water in your basement
  • Changes in floor height or newly uneven floors
  • Damp or musty-smelling basement Presence of mold or mildew

Choosing a Mason Foundation Repair Company


There are several things to consider when you are hiring a local Mason foundation repair company:

  • Licensing and Insurance: Before committing to a contract with a foundation repair company in Mason, you can ask to see proof of general liability insurance. The company also should meet the general contractor licensing requirements for Ohio.
  • Inspection and Estimate Process: Any foundation repair company you work with should offer a free inspection and estimate. The company should let you know what repairs they expect you'll need and how much you should expect to pay.
  • Cost: When looking at quoted prices, be wary of companies with extremely high or extremely low quotes. Also look out for things like travel fees if the company headquarters is far away. It's a good idea to get quotes from multiple companies to compare.
  • Partnerships With Structural Engineers: Many foundation repair companies work with a structural engineer. If your company does not, you should initiate this contact on your own. A structural engineer will do their own foundation inspection (for a fee) and verify that your foundation repair company's inspection was correct. They can also say whether they think that the suggested repairs will fix the problem.
  • Warranties: You should employ a foundation repair company that offers a warranty for its work. Depending on the company (and maybe even from location to location in Ohio) the things covered and other specifics of these warranties may vary.

FAQ's for Foundation Repair in Mason


How can I protect my foundation?

If you are building a new house or an extension on an existing house, you can obtain a soil report before beginning construction. This report will let you know whether the soil in a particular spot can support a structure without leading to shifting or sinking. For your current home, you can pay a structural engineer (usually a few hundred dollars) to perform an inspection and report if there are any signs of damage or deterioration to your foundation. And of course, if you spot any issues, contact one of Mason's local foundation repair experts to learn about what can be done about it.

If the weather in Mason gets particularly hot and dry, you may need to water your foundation. This helps prevent the soil around it from drying out, crumbling, and causing your foundation to shift. (How often you need to do this in Mason will depend on the weather in recent weeks.) Also, be sure to avoid overwatering the soil around your home, as having excess moisture can cause as many problems as not having enough.

Will I be able to continue living in my Mason home while foundation repairs are going on?

We suggest going over the details with your Mason foundation repair company before you sign a contract, but in most cases the answer is yes. For the majority of foundation repair tasks, you can continue to live in your home while they are in progress.

How long does foundation repair last?

Foundation repairs that are done by a reliable company should last a long time. Bigger and more extensive repairs, such as basement waterproofing, can be very involved and expensive, but they are very helpful in mitigating the risk of future issues.

How long does it take to complete various foundation repair projects?

Generally, foundation repair projects will take from one to several weeks. This range is wide because the amount of time required will vary greatly based on factors like the type of repair and the size of your home. You should confer with your Mason foundation repair professional for a more thorough timeline for your specific project.
